Parts Needed to Flat Tow a 2013 Kia Soul Manual Transmission

I feel confident in install the system on my car and RV but I just want to be sure to order everything I will need to make it work! Parts needed to tow a 2013 Kia Soul 6 speed?
asked by: Jack B
Expert Reply:
First thing you will need is a base plate kit to flat tow your 2013 Kia Soul. For that you would want the Roadmaster Base Plate kit part # 522112-1.
In addition to the base plates, you will also need a compatible tow bar, safety cables, lighting, and supplemental braking to flat tow your vehicle. The most popular compatible tow bar is the Falcon 2, # RM-520. For safety cables you can use # RM-643. The coiled design helps keep the cables off of the ground.
For lighting you can use the bulb and socket kit, # RM-155, and not have to worry about cutting and splicing into the vehicle wiring.
And finally, most states now require supplemental braking in the vehicle being flat towed. The easiest system to set up and use is the Blue Ox Patriot # BLU37TR, that applies the vehicle brakes in proportion to how much the tow vehicle is braking. This is the safest way to stop and it reduces wear and tear on both vehicles.
Most likely you will also need a high low adapter so that the tow bar will be level when you are flat towing. I attached a link to a page that has all of the ones we carry.
I have included a couple of helpful links to our articles on flat towing for you. Be sure to consult the vehicle owners manual for more specific information on flat towing your vehicle.
